Festo Recoil Hose, 2m Length, 6mm OD - PUN-6X1-S-2-BL


Join different pneumatic components with this recoil hose from Festo. It's a simple way to establish a closed system for optimal performance of pressurised equipment. Thanks to the tube's high flexibility and kink resistance, it's simple to handle and install in complex setups. As it's made from TPE, it's durable and withstands hydrolysis and microbes, making it suitable for use in demanding conditions. You can rely on the hose in challenging settings with a temperature range between -35°C and +60°C.

• 2m uncoiled length for easy reach
• Light weight of 110g so it won't put a strain on applications
• Flexible connection options, including push-in and barbed inner-diameter connectors, help with faster installation
• Blue colour immediately distinguishes the tube from others in a busy network

Applications


• Industrial compressors
• Instrumentation lines
• Pneumatic control processes
• Robotic applications
• Healthcare industry

How do I choose the right recoil hose for my application?


The type of pneumatic system you use affects your choice of recoil hose. Look at the weight and flexibility requirements and in which conditions, such as high temperatures, you'll use the hose.
